Careful, thoughtful, painstaking use of metrics; clear aspirational goals; intrinsically motivated people with no desire to game the system: all together, a big improvement.
"For five years Charlie took it upon himself to create a new workflow system for the tracing center, breaking down each step in the tracing process into equations, doing time-motion studies for actions as minute as how long on average it takes the ladies to go from their desks to the roll room. Every step was analyzed and rethought, the numbers crunched.
And now? Despite no increase in budget, no new technology, no new staff: `I'm doing twice as many guns, twice as fast, and almost twice as accurately as we did when I got here in 2005.'"
